How do I find the factors or divisors of the number 665,325,364?

Unfortunately, there's not simple formula to identifying all of the factors of a number and it can be a tedious process when trying to identify the factors of larger numbers. To find the factors of the number 665,325,364, it is easiest to start from the outside in. Here's what we mean:

Outside in Factoring

We start by creating a table and writing 1 on the left side and then the number we're trying to find the factors for on the right side in a table.

1 665,325,364

Next, we take the number 665,325,364 and divide it by 2.

In this case, 665,325,364 ÷ 2 = 332,662,682

If the quotient is a whole number, then 2 and 332,662,682 are factors. Write them in the table below. If the quotient is not a whole number, skip to the next test.
